Bubba Watson, Ping Present $250,000 to Hospital

The New York Times - 20 Dec 2012 23:55
Masters champion Bubba Watson and golf equipment maker Ping presented $250,000 to the Phoenix Children's Hospital on Thursday for use in the construction of Arizona's first pediatric gait lab.

NHL cancels schedule through mid-January

Fox News - 20 Dec 2012 23:48
The National Hockey League announced on Thursday the cancellation of its regular-season schedule through January 14.

The Chicago Cubs and pitcher Edwin Jackson agreed to terms on a four-year, $52 million deal, sources told ESPN's Jim Bowden on Thursday.
